Everything You Should Know Before Moving to Cito, PA

Considering a move to Cito, PA? With a small-town population of around 400, Cito offers affordable living—median home prices are just $138,000 and average rents about $760. Crime rates are quite low, and you’ll enjoy a peaceful rural environment with average commutes of 28 minutes. Local schools serve the community well, and you’ll find a four-season climate with over half the days sunny each year. Cito is ideal for those seeking quiet living and good value in central Pennsylvania.

Cost Of Living

Cost Of Living

What is the average cost of living in Cito, PA?

Cito offers an affordable lifestyle with a median home value of $138,000 and average rent around $760 per month. The overall cost of living index is 87.5, meaning expenses here are notably lower than the national average, especially for housing and utilities.

Crime

Crime

Is Cito, PA a safe place to live?

Cito is a safe place to live, with a very low violent crime rate of 65 incidents per 100,000 people and property crime rates also well below the national average. Residents enjoy peace of mind thanks to a 1 in 1,540 chance of violent crime and low property crime risks.

Weather

Weather

What is the weather like in Cito, PA year-round?

Cito experiences all four seasons, with cold winters averaging lows of 19°F and warm summers reaching up to 82°F. The area receives about 40.5 inches of rainfall annually and sees sunshine on over half of its days, offering a pleasant and varied climate.
